Perguntas sobre 'shell-script'

3
respostas

Como iniciar corretamente um programa e tornar possível redirecionar sua saída em execução (stdout e stderr) em um estágio posterior?

O problema é bem simples: acho útil ter a possibilidade de ligar (e desligar) a saída de algum programa em execução em cada momento que eu precisar. Para ser mais preciso, quero estar livre para redirecionar sua saída padrão (e erro) do shell...
12.05.2014 / 07:28
4
respostas

Compare dois números lidos de um arquivo

Eu tenho um script que lê um arquivo com um formato padrão, em que a 9ª palavra é um número. Eu estou tentando comparar o número que é lido do arquivo. Eu sou capaz de ler a linha corretamente e funciona exatamente como eu quero. Mas recebo um e...
16.07.2014 / 12:43
1
resposta

como usar o comando eval para imprimir o valor do parâmetro

Por favor, informe como usar o comando eval para imprimir o valor do parâmetro por exemplo bash a=1 b=2 c=3 for i in ' echo a b c ' > do > echo "$i=' eval $i ' " > done bash: a: command not found a= bash: b: command not fou...
16.07.2014 / 14:46
1
resposta

extrair substrings específicos da string

Estou tentando escrever um script bash. Em um diretório eu tenho 2 arquivos fastq: A-122-3.BH7WBVADXX.lane_1_P1_I24.hg19.sequence.fastq A-122-3.BH7WBVADXX.lane_1_P2_I24.hg19.sequence.fastq Eu só quero fazer um loop no P1, vamos di...
08.04.2014 / 20:26
2
respostas

shell script para encontrar a combinação dos elementos da matriz

Eu tenho um script de shell no qual eu defini uma matriz. O array contém mais de 2 elementos. Eu preciso encontrar a combinação de todos os elementos da minha matriz. Suponha que, se minha matriz tiver os elementos, {12345, 56789, 98765} , e...
08.04.2014 / 20:13
1
resposta

mailx e HP-UX para migração RedHat

Estamos migrando alguns servidores do HP-UX para o Linux RedHat, e temos que migrar cerca de 100 scripts de shell que fazem referência a / usr / bin / mailx (em vez de / bin / mailx no Linux). Gostaríamos de alterar todos os 100 scripts (de /...
02.04.2014 / 20:27
1
resposta

o que é $ # usado em um script? [duplicado]

Em muitos scripts da minha organização e até mesmo em tutoriais on-line, essa é uma cláusula if comum que me deparo: if [ $# -eq "somethng" -o $# -eq "somethng" ] qual é a correspondência da condição $# - alguma entrada do usuário...
12.02.2014 / 17:25
2
respostas

Make Trickle recebe o $ PATH correto

Trickle é um programa de limitação de largura de banda. Eu tenho o seguinte script para trickle. #!/bin/bash echo $PATH trickle -s -t 3 -u 200 -d 200 "$@" Eu tenho um script em ~ / bin / que deseja executar o script. Eu $ my_trickle.sh...
10.02.2014 / 09:22
1
resposta

Sintaxe desconhecida em /etc/rc.d/init.d/functions

Olhando o arquivo /etc/rc.d/init.d/functions , vejo que o seguinte está declarando um número de variáveis como variáveis locais. No entanto, por que as variáveis killlevel e pid_file têm um sinal de igual depois delas? killproc() {...
26.01.2014 / 05:35
1
resposta

grep para extrair uma substring de uma cadeia enorme

Estou extraindo certas informações de um site usando o comando curl . Eu preciso extrair uma certa subseção da string usando o comando grep. Por exemplo, usando o comando curl eu estou recebendo a página HTML e armazenando em uma variável como...
08.02.2014 / 00:44